Fee structure
Understanding fees is a major concern for families. Many parents feel anxious about rising education costs and return on investment. Engineering colleges in Bangalore offer varied fee structures depending on reputation, facilities, and startup infrastructure.
Average Annual Fee Range
| Type of College | Approximate Annual Fees |
|---|---|
| Government / Aided Colleges | ₹60,000 – ₹1.2 Lakhs |
| NAAC Accredited Private Colleges | ₹1.5 – ₹2.8 Lakhs |
| Top Startup-Focused Institutions | ₹2.5 – ₹4 Lakhs |
Colleges with strong startup incubation centers may charge slightly higher fees. However, they also offer value-added benefits such as mentorship programs, seed funding support, and industry exposure.

Admission process
The admission process for engineering colleges in Bangalore is structured but flexible across institutions. Understanding it early helps reduce stress for both students and parents.
Common Admission Pathways
- Entrance exams like KCET, COMEDK, JEE
- Management quota seats
- Direct admission based on merit
- Institutional entrance tests
Most startup-oriented colleges value aptitude and creativity. Some even conduct idea-pitch rounds or innovation interviews.

Eligibility criteria
Eligibility criteria remain straightforward but must be checked carefully to avoid last-minute issues.
Basic Eligibility for Undergraduate Programs
- 10+2 completion with Physics, Mathematics, and one optional subject
- Minimum aggregate of 45–50% depending on category
- Valid entrance exam score (where applicable)
Postgraduate Eligibility
- Bachelor’s degree in relevant engineering discipline
- Minimum aggregate of 50–55%
- Entrance exam or institutional assessment
